The consensus is that the Greek and French elections won't change anything, that Angela Merkel will still get her
way, that austerity will continue. I disagree. I think we should prepare for a very different approach from the
EU, one involving more public spending, common taxes, a bigger budget, Eurobonds and a eurozone finance
ministry.
